    Interesting comment by Alan H**sen on the BBC:

    "Another sign of City's progress is that there is now a feeling among plenty of United fans that they would rather see Liverpool win the title than City."
    http://news.bbc.co.uk/sport1/hi/football/15383778.stm

    I wonder, does anyone actually feel like that? For me, if City won the league it wouldn't be much worse than when Blackburn won it with Walker's millions, or even Arsenal back when the SAF / Wenger rivalry was at its highest. City will need to win a lot more before I'd consider them rivals on the same level as Liverpool, and I can't think of any situation in at least the next fifteen years where I'd rather Liverpool won the league than City.
